All About Aeries
Aeries is a leading EdTech company with a flagship Student Information System (SIS) product used by over 750 K-12 school districts with millions of users throughout California and Texas. With a rich history of innovation and a proven track record of developing software focused on the whole student, Aeries ensures that student data empowers success and never impedes.
At Aeries, our mission is to deliver data-driven, intuitive, and innovative solutions that unite learning communities to advance student success. We believe strongly in the supporting role of technology in education but recognize that there’s no replacement for the wisdom and determination of the real people supporting students’ academic successes every day. That’s why our goal is to build tools that allow educators to focus on what they do best: educating.

All About the Job
Your mission
- Develop and execute a comprehensive territory strategy for NYC, focusing on districts 1, 2, 3, 7, 9, 19, and 24, while supporting marketing efforts across all 32 districts.
- Collaborate with marketing to implement field campaigns (video testimonials, email campaigns, sponsored principal dinners/PD days, NYC Tech Summit participation).
- Build and maintain a strong pipeline of new business, targeting both individual schools and district-wide contracts.
- Conduct effective discovery and diagnosis conversations to present the value of JumpRope’s hybrid gradebook and other offerings.
- Network with campus leaders, principals, and district administrators to expand JumpRope’s reach.
- Negotiate and close 5- and 6-figure contracts, including responding to RFPs and presenting to school boards.
- Present annual and quarterly territory plans, including short- and long-term sales forecasts.
- Collaborate with the NYC Customer Success Manager to ensure successful implementation, adoption, and renewal-readiness.
- Organize and participate in principal dinners, small group meetings, and peer-group presentations to drive adoption.
- Represent Aeries Software and JumpRope with enthusiasm and integrity.
